Concrete Water Damage Restoration Cost in Hartwell, GA
Estimates for concrete water damage restoration v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Hartwell, GA. Our team will provide a free on-site assessment to find out the scope of the work and provide a customized estimate.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age |
| Cleaning and sanitizing | $200 – $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of surfaces |
| Repair and reconstruction |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of repairs needed |
| Equipment rental and labor |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ed |
| Disinfecting and dehumidification | $200 – $1,500 | Size of affected area, type of surfaces |
Exact pricing will depend on the specifics of your situation, and our team will provide a customized estimate after conducting an on-site assessment.

Common Questions About Concrete Water Damage Restoration
Will insurance cover concrete water damage restoration costs?
Yes, in many cases insurance will cover concrete water damage restoration costs, but it’s essential to review your policy and contact your insurance provider to confirm. Our team will work with your insurance provider to ensure a smooth claims process.
How long does concrete water damage restoration take?
Typically 3-5 days but the exact timeline dep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. Our team will work efficiently to reduce downtime and get your home back to normal as quickly as possible.
